Part of designing my own aprons includes doing research about current fashion trends. For example, last spring I saw in stores girls' and womens' clothing repeated styles and colors of the 1940s, so I tried to feature those details in some of my aprons. One of those aprons was a pinafore apron and another white with black dots. Both have since sold, so my research was successful!

Recently I looked at some renowned designers' fall clothing lines to get ideas. Seems like anything goes, so guess I can follow suit! Really, though, I liked very few of their designs and they just did not seem like "real" people would wear them. 

Actually, my goal for next year is to come up with more original designs. I'm not really sure what those designs will include, but I do want to continue drawing from classics of the past. The 1940s and 1950s were great for originality. I have had several requests for side-tie cobbler aprons and snap front smock aprons, so will try to accomplish making those styles.
